Why are messages sent from or deleted in MS Outlook not visible in GMS Webmail?

Answer

When MS Outlook sends or deletes email messages those messages are then stored locally on the machine that Outlook was run from. They are not synchronized back to the server, even if you are using IMAP.

In an office environment roaming profiles could be used to address this issue when hot desking with Outlook but no automatic solution is available to allow those messages to be displayed within GMS Webmail.

It may be possible to configure filters within Outlook to place copies of those messages into relevant folders on GMS. To configure a rule in Outlook 2003 you would do the following:

  • Goto Tools->Rules and alerts
  • Create a “New Rule”
  • Select the “Start from a blank rule” and “Check messages after sending” options, then click on next
  • Select “on this machine only”, the next.
  • Select “move a copy to the specified folder” changing specified to the folder to IMAP server node and the sent folder, then next and next once more
  • Finally, give the rule a specific name like “Sent items rule” and finish.
